This is a recipe I had been postponing as it is a little time intensive for a cookie recipe.

ease: 4.5/5. Takes time but isn't difficult.
prep time: 45mins to get to the cookies on a tray stage.
cooking time: 26mins for two trays.
total: 1hour & 11mins.

taste: 4/5. Ryan rated these an extra .5%, but I think 4 is enough. Surprisingly they weren't super peanut buttery. The soft center was lovely, the honey roasted peanuts on the top didn't mesh well, normal salted peanuts would have been nicer. Also a little more cinnamon perhaps.

would I make it again: No. They were lovely, but not so super duper that I would want to make them again.
